What is crossing over? In which period of meiosis does this event occur?
Crossing over is the eventual exchange of chromosomal fragments among homologous chromosomes. The phenomenon happens in prophase I when homologous chromosomes are paired. Crossing over is of great importance for evolution and biodiversity as it provides recombination of alleles (of dissimilar genes) linked in the same chromosome during cell divison by meiosis.
